Runbook §4.2 — Prototype transfer to Carberry Labs

Before release, verify the Ostrel prototype is double-crated, shock indicators armed, and the tamper seal photographed for the transfer file. Receiving staff at Carberry must inspect seals on arrival and record the condition before opening. Any deviation pauses the transfer and triggers a report to the logistics lead. At the dock, the courier hand-over proceeds per the confidential instruction below.

dispatch memo: the sorys silath courier leaves the frawyn fraok casox holael tamix tamwyn fraael silael ledger at gate 9188 under passcode 240729

// AUTOCOMPLETE_INDEX_REBUILD_INTERVAL_MS
//
// The Pondermill autocomplete index degrades noticeably after ~18 hours
// without a rebuild; median suggestion latency roughly triples. Do not
// raise this interval without re-running the latency soak test, as the
// regression is nonlinear past 24 hours. The soak run that validated
// the current value is identified by the token below.

trace token, bagag-kawep: htk6_d2d45a

Onboarding: Migrating plugins off the legacy Driftwell queue

Driftwell's homegrown job queue is being replaced by the Cairnstack scheduler this quarter. Plugin authors should stop enqueueing via the old push API and adopt the Cairnstack submit interface, which adds retries and dead-lettering you previously had to implement yourselves. Migration guides live in the partner portal. To unlock your sandbox scheduler namespace during the transition window, use the recovery passphrase provided below.

recovery phrase for fajeg-kawep: druix-gorius-briax-ulaeth-fraox-lammir-pelox-jormir-pelwyn-julir

Leadership Review Briefing — Q3 Cash-Flow Forecast

Sales leads: Vantrell Systems projects Q3 net inflows down 9% versus plan. Collections from the Marwick account slipped two quarters; the Orlane pipeline partly offsets. Keep discounting within approved bands and escalate any payment-term extension beyond 60 days to Finance. Forecast revision lands after the Pellford review next week. The note below outlines the plan details.

board note of kafof-yahag: Druaelox Foods plans to raise the Holwyn list price by 35 percent in July.